Jasprit Bumrah didn’t need any help from the pitch for dismissing Jonny Bairstow. Spurred on after taking his 100th Test wicket just in his previous over, the speedster sent back the England wicketkeeper with his trademark delivery – the Yorker and Bairstow had little idea about the ball as it cannoned into his stumps.

Having moved the batsman across with two deliveries on the off-stump, Bairstow was forced to put the bat on it and defend, Jasprit Bumrah delivered the sucker punch: aided by the reverse swing – as little as possible – the pacer hurled down a yorker at Bairstow’s toes.

While the ball was presented as an outswinger by Bumrah, with its seam pointing towards slips, it swung back in with the shiny side inside. The batsman, Bairstow, was beaten by some subtle, smart skills, and incredible execution by a generational fast bowler. Bairstow could only glance behind the disturbed set of timber before walking away.

India inch closer to victory at The Oval after taking 6 wickets:

At the time of writing, India have bagged six wickets and are inching closer to taking a series lead at The Oval. Shardul Thakur started the procession in the first session breaking the 100-run opening stand with the wicket of Rory Burns, before Dawid Malan ran himself out.

Post Lunch, it has all be the Indian bowlers. Ravindra Jadeja got rid of the defiant Haseeb Hameed before Jasprit Bumrah castled Ollie Pope and Bairstow. With Pope’s wicket, Bumrah became the fastest Indian pacer to take 100 wickets.

Jadeja accounted for Moeen Ali shortly after and India are on their way to register another brilliant victory. However, Joe Root remains the thorn in India’s side.
